Problem
Financial institutions and corporates must allocate collateral assets to meet agreement requirements, but the governing rules are embedded in lengthy legal documents while asset data resides in disparate systems. This forces manual stitching of rules and data, leading to slow, error‑prone decisions and limited auditability.
Solution
Pyligent provides a cloud‑based platform that ingests unstructured agreement language and heterogeneous collateral inventories, translates the legal terms into actionable policy constraints, and runs optimization algorithms to generate cost‑aware allocation recommendations. The system produces a clear recommendation with a detailed rationale, an audit trail, and scenario analysis tools that allow users to explore alternative allocations. By automating the translation of legal rules and the optimization process, Pyligent reduces decision latency, lowers operational costs, and ensures compliance evidence is readily available for internal governance and external auditors.
Target Audience
Primary users are treasury, collateral management, and risk‑control teams at banks, asset managers, and large corporates that need to allocate assets under complex legal agreements.
Features
- Natural‑language processing pipeline that extracts policy constraints from contracts, schedules, and eligibility clauses
- Integration connectors for pulling collateral data from multiple internal systems and market data feeds
- Mixed‑integer programming (CP‑SAT) optimizer that balances cost, risk (CVaR90), and operational constraints
- Interactive dashboard offering executive summary, solver validation, and scenario‑analysis views
- Built‑in audit artifacts that document rule extraction, optimization steps, and final recommendation for regulatory review
- Configurable risk‑adjustment knobs (e.g., tail‑risk penalty μ, breach pricing γ) to align with governance policies
